Needham Market is an expanding town in mid Suffolk situated between the towns of Ipswich and Bury St Edmunds with the East Anglia Main Line railway running through the town providing trains to Ipswich and Cambridge. Needham Market offers all the usual amenities such as shops, including a new large Co-op; doctors; dentists; pubs and restaurants; together with Bosmere Primary School. The town lies in the Gipping valley and the River Gipping flows through it. The whole High Street is designated a Conservation Area. In Needham Market you will find the fantastic Needham Lake where there are some fabulous countryside and riverside walks. Walking along the River Gipping, you pass woodlands, lakes and wildflower meadows and you can marvel at the historic bridges locks and watermills. Needham Lake is popular with families, fishermen and model boat enthusiasts and is also a haven for wildlife.
